Wharncliffe Side Primary School and Nursery is a primary school in Sheffield for ages 2 to 11. It is one of the 188 schools in Sheffield. It ranks 49th of 136 primary schools in Sheffield. Its latest Ofsted rating is Good, from an inspection in November 2022.

What Ofsted said
From the inspection on 2 November 2022
Wharncliffe Side Primary School is a caring and inclusive school where pupils flourish. Leaders have high expectations of all pupils. They have ensured that staff are well trained and teach the ambitious curriculum well. Pupils with special educational needs and/or disabilities (SEND) are very well supported. Pupils are kind and polite to each other. They behave well in lessons. Pupils learn about bullying and how to be a good friend. Some pupils act as peer mediators and help their friends to resolve occasional fallings out. Instances of bullying are rare. When they do happen, leaders take swift action. Pupils are confident that staff will help them if they have any worries or concerns. This helps pupils to feel safe. There are lots of opportunities for pupils to take on leadership roles. They apply for jobs in the 'job shop' and enjoy the responsibility of being a class monitor, class librarian or playtime buddy. Pupils are proud to take on these roles and feel that they are contributing to the school community. There are a range of clubs for pupils to explore their talents and interests. Pupils participate in visits to the local area to learn about the world around them. For example, they visited the Yorkshire sculpture park before re-creating their own sculpture park in the school's grounds with artwork they had created.
What the school should improve
- In some wider curriculum subjects, such as history, teachers do not consistently check that pupils have transferred important subject knowledge to their long-term memory. As a result, teachers do not identify gaps in some pupils' knowledge. Leaders should ensure that there are consistent systems to check that pupils have remembered what they have been taught.
